From: N-3-oxo-octanoyl-homoserine lactone-mediated priming of resistance to Pseudomonas syringae requires the salicylic acid signaling pathway in Arabidopsis thaliana

Fig. 3

Expression of PR1 and PR5 in Arabidopsis plants pretreated with 3OC8-HSL and challenged with PstDC3000. Total RNA was extracted from Arabidopsis Col-0 seedlings pretreated with 10 μM 3OC8-HSL at the roots for 48 h followed by PstDC3000 inoculation. Samples were collected at the indicated time points (hpi). Real-time PCR was performed using gene-specific primers, and the relative expression levels of the induced resistance marker genes are shown. a, PR1 transcript levels at the indicated hpi in response to 3OC8-HSL in Arabidopsis. b, PR5 transcript levels at the indicated hpi in response to 3OC8-HSL in Arabidopsis. Values are means ±SD of three independent experiments. Different letters indicate statistically significant differences (P < 0.05, Duncan’s test)
